XCV50E-8FG256I Attributes
Type | Description | Select |
---|---|---|
Rohs Code | No | |
Part Life Cycle Code | Obsolete | |
Supply Voltage-Nom | 1.8 V | |
Number of Inputs | 176 | |
Number of Outputs | 176 | |
Number of Logic Cells | 1728 | |
Number of Equivalent Gates | 20736 | |
Number of CLBs | 384 | |
Combinatorial Delay of a CLB-Max | 400 ps | |
Programmable Logic Type | FIELD PROGRAMMABLE GATE ARRAY | |
Package Shape | SQUARE | |
Technology | CMOS | |
Organization | 384 CLBS, 20736 GATES | |
Clock Frequency-Max | 416 MHz | |
Power Supplies | 1.2/3.6,1.8 V | |
Supply Voltage-Max | 1.89 V | |
Supply Voltage-Min | 1.71 V | |
JESD-30 Code | S-PBGA-B256 | |
Qualification Status | Not Qualified | |
JESD-609 Code | e0 | |
Moisture Sensitivity Level | 3 | |
Peak Reflow Temperature (Cel) | 225 | |
Time@Peak Reflow Temperature-Max (s) | 30 | |
Number of Terminals | 256 | |
Package Body Material | PLASTIC/EPOXY | |
Package Code | BGA | |
Package Equivalence Code | BGA256,16X16,40 | |
Package Shape | SQUARE | |
Package Style | GRID ARRAY | |
Surface Mount | YES | |
Terminal Finish | Tin/Lead (Sn63Pb37) | |
Terminal Form | BALL | |
Terminal Pitch | 1 mm | |
Terminal Position | BOTTOM | |
Width | 17 mm | |
Length | 17 mm | |
Seated Height-Max | 2 mm | |
Ihs Manufacturer | XILINX INC | |
Part Package Code | BGA | |
Package Description | FBGA-256 | |
Pin Count | 256 | |
Reach Compliance Code | not_compliant | |
HTS Code | 8542.39.00.01 |
